1. “Rectify” (Drama)

Overview: This slow-burn drama follows Daniel Holden, a man released from death row after 19 years when new evidence questions his guilt. The series explores his struggle to reintegrate into society and the impact on his small-town community.

Why Watch?: “Rectify” is a masterclass in character development, with nuanced performances and poetic storytelling. Its introspective pace sets it apart from fast-paced dramas, making it a perfect fit for viewers craving emotional depth.

2. “Terriers” (Crime/Comedy)

Overview: This single-season gem follows two unlicensed private investigators navigating small-time cases in San Diego. Blending humor with gritty crime, “Terriers” is a cult favorite that ended too soon.

Why Watch?: Its witty dialogue and chemistry between leads Donal Logue and Michael Raymond-James make it endlessly rewatchable. Fans of “Veronica Mars” or “Pushing Daisies” will love its quirky charm.

3. “The OA” (Sci-Fi/Mystery)

Overview: A woman who vanished years ago returns with mysterious abilities, weaving a tale that blends science fiction, spirituality, and psychological drama. “The OA” is as enigmatic as it is captivating.

Why Watch?: Its bold narrative risks and genre-defying structure make it a standout. Perfect for viewers who enjoy shows like “Stranger Things” or “Dark” but want something more experimental.

4. “Halt and Catch Fire” (Tech Drama)

Overview: Set during the 1980s tech boom, this series chronicles the rise of personal computing through the lives of innovators, engineers, and corporate players. Think “Mad Men” for the digital age.

Why Watch?: Its authentic portrayal of tech history and compelling ensemble cast make it a must-watch for tech enthusiasts and drama fans alike. The show gains momentum with each season, rewarding patient viewers.

5. “Patriot” (Spy Thriller/Comedy)

Overview: A U.S. intelligence officer juggles covert missions with a mundane cover job, leading to darkly funny and tense scenarios. “Patriot” balances espionage with deadpan humor.

Why Watch?: Its unique tone and sharp writing make it a standout in the spy genre. Fans of “Fargo” or “Barry” will appreciate its blend of suspense and satire.
